What does Fynn mean and where does it come from?
Fynn is an anglicized form of the Gaelic name Fionn, which is traditionally a male name in Ireland but has seen usage for females in contemporary naming trends. How popular is Fynn right now?
Falling — down 264 spots — currently #2192 in the US out of 135.5k tracked names
| Year | US Rank | Births | vs Prior Year |
|---|
| 2025 | #2192 | 65 | ▼ down 264 · -21% births |
| 2024 | #1928 | 82 | ▼ down 11 |
| 2023 | #1917 | 82 | ▼ down 390 · -31% births |
| 2022 | #1527 | 118 | ▲ up 72 · +10% births |
| 2021 | #1599 | 107 | ▲ up 13908 · +1683% births |
| 2015 | #15507 | 6 | ▼ down 1112 · -14% births |
| 2010 | #14395 | 7 | — |
The story of Fynn
Fynn is a relatively modern name, first appearing in US records in 2010. With 1,220 total births recorded, Fynn remains relatively uncommon. The name has grown more popular over time, rising from #14395 in 2010 to #1917 in 2023. Fynn is used for both genders: 6% female and 94% male.
